From 8b38bc50fba18776ac3e2f87d2b7f005aadafc54 Mon Sep 17 00:00:00 2001 From: ikits Date: Fri, 2 Mar 2007 02:32:12 +0000 Subject: [PATCH] added missing extensions git-svn-id: https://glew.svn.sourceforge.net/svnroot/glew/trunk/glew@477 783a27ee-832a-0410-bc00-9f386506c6dd --- auto/core/GL_EXT_gpu_program_parameters | 4 ++++ auto/core/GL_NV_geometry_shader4 | 2 ++ auto/core/WGL_NV_gpu_affinity | 11 +++++++++++ 3 files changed, 17 insertions(+) create mode 100644 auto/core/GL_EXT_gpu_program_parameters create mode 100644 auto/core/GL_NV_geometry_shader4 create mode 100644 auto/core/WGL_NV_gpu_affinity diff --git a/auto/core/GL_EXT_gpu_program_parameters b/auto/core/GL_EXT_gpu_program_parameters new file mode 100644 index 0000000..e9d4eb3 --- /dev/null +++ b/auto/core/GL_EXT_gpu_program_parameters @@ -0,0 +1,4 @@ +GL_EXT_gpu_program_parameters +http://developer.download.nvidia.com/opengl/specs/GL_EXT_gpu_program_parameters.txt + void glProgramEnvParameters4fv (enum target, uint index, sizei count, const float *params) + void glProgramLocalParameters4fv (enum target, uint index, sizei count, const float *params) diff --git a/auto/core/GL_NV_geometry_shader4 b/auto/core/GL_NV_geometry_shader4 new file mode 100644 index 0000000..e3f9da3 --- /dev/null +++ b/auto/core/GL_NV_geometry_shader4 @@ -0,0 +1,2 @@ +GL_NV_geometry_shader4 +http://developer.download.nvidia.com/opengl/specs/GL_NV_geometry_shader4.txt diff --git a/auto/core/WGL_NV_gpu_affinity b/auto/core/WGL_NV_gpu_affinity new file mode 100644 index 0000000..4920946 --- /dev/null +++ b/auto/core/WGL_NV_gpu_affinity @@ -0,0 +1,11 @@ +WGL_NV_gpu_affinity +http://developer.download.nvidia.com/opengl/specs/WGL_nv_gpu_affinity.txt + WGL_ERROR_INCOMPATIBLE_AFFINITY_MASKS_NV 0x20D0 + WGL_ERROR_MISSING_AFFINITY_MASK_NV 0x20D1 + BOOL wglEnumGpusNV (UINT iGpuIndex,HGPUNV *phGpu) + BOOL wglEnumGpuDevicesNV (HGPUNV hGpu, UINT iDeviceIndex, PGPU_DEVICE lpGpuDevice) + HDC wglCreateAffinityDCNV (const HGPUNV *phGpuList) + BOOL wglEnumGpusFromAffinityDCNV(HDC hAffinityDC, UINT iGpuIndex, HGPUNV *hGpu) + BOOL wglDeleteDCNV (HDC hdc) + DECLARE_HANDLE(HGPUNV); + typedef struct _GPU_DEVICE { DWORD cb; CHAR DeviceName[32]; CHAR DeviceString[128]; DWORD Flags; RECT rcVirtualScreen; } GPU_DEVICE, *PGPU_DEVICE;